Eliminator X
Curious,
Has anyone noticed any difference between filter brands and track performance?
For example, any difference between a Fram High Flow filter and the same from K&N?
May 09, 2018, 08:57 PM
358T
I have the same scoop tray filter system. Have switched between a K&N and a Napa filter at the track and didn't see any difference in performance. My engine is an approx 800 small block though. Your results may vary?
